Output 60a15ba07da996a0fc74f927180992bc330658e60fad65cbfa66df6805c7864d:21

value
581203
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bef168105f9615ef80b222c173f6fbe0e0095ec OP_EQUALVERIFY OP_CHECKSIG
address
16TuHSLuFUUpqioBqfYVGph34D2G2yzbtQ
transaction
60a15ba07da996a0fc74f927180992bc330658e60fad65cbfa66df6805c7864d
spent
true